IT 서비스 기획

[PM/PO/기획자] 서비스 기획의 애자일 및 프로덕트 개발 과정

필문(PM) 2024. 12. 30. 21:18
반응형
SMALL

애자일 실전 편&프로덕트 개발 과정

1) 스크럼: 애자일의 원칙을 실천하는 방법 중 하나. 짧은 주기(스프린트)로 프로젝트 진행

- 스프린트는 스크럼의 반복적인 개발 주기. 일반적으로 1~4주 동안 진행

 

2) 칸반: 주기 없이 칸반 보드에 ’To Do', 'In Progress', 'Done'으로 작업 단계별로 관리해서 시각화

- 지속적인 흐름 관리가 중요하거나, 자주 우선순위가 변경되거나, 유지/운영 보수 관련 업무에서는 칸반을 사용

 

3) JIRA

- 주로 애자일 개발 프로세스(스크럼, 칸반 등)를 지원하는 프로젝트 관리 툴

- 작업 추적, 우선순위 관리, 팀 협업을 돕는 다양한 기능을 제공

 

1) 기획

 

2) 디자인

 

3) 개발

 

4) QA

 

5) 출시(릴리즈)

 

SQL 강의

1) SQL 강의 - 5주

(1) 조회한 데이터의 값이 없을 때

- 없는 값 제외 OR 다른 값 대신 사용

- 다른 값으로 변경하고 싶을 때, 다음 두 개의 문법을 이용

다른 값이 있을 때 조건문 이용하기 : if(rating>=1, rating, 대체값)

null 값일 때 : coalesce(age, 대체값)

 

(2) 조회한 데이터가 상식적이지 않은 값을 가지고 있을 때

- 조건문으로 값의 범위를 지정

 

(3) Pivot Table 만들기

- [실습] 음식점별 시간별 주문건수 Pivot Table 뷰 만들기

- [실습] 성별, 연령별 주문건수 Pivot Table 뷰 만들기

 

(4) Window Function - Rank, Sum

- 기본 구조: window_function(argument) over (partition by 그룹 기준 칼럼 order by 정렬 기준)

  • window_function : 기능 명을 사용해 줍니다. (sum, avg와 같이 기능명이 있습니다)
  • argument : 함수에 따라 작성하거나 생략합니다.
  • partition by : 그룹을 나누기 위한 기준입니다. group by 절과 유사하다고 생각해 주시면 됩니다.
  • order by : window function을 적용할 때 정렬 할 칼럼 기준을 적어줍니다.

- [실습 1] N 번째까지의 대상을 조회하고 싶을 때, Rank

- [실습 2] 전체에서 차지하는 비율, 누적합을 구할 때, Sum

 

(5) 날짜 데이터

- 년, 월, 일, 시, 분, 초 등의 값을 모두 갖고 있으며 목적에 따라 ‘월’, ‘주’, ‘일’ 등으로 포맷을 변경

반응형
LIST